Our 2023 rankings named Oklahoma City Community College the most popular school in Oklahoma for trade school students working on their basic certificate. OCCC is a fairly large public school situated in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. It awarded 196 basic certificates in 2021-2022.
In-state students pay an average of $4,059 in tuition and fees if they attend OCCC full time. Those students who come from outside the state pay an average of $9,810. Around 50% of those degree recipients were women.
Of all the undergraduates enrolled at the school during the 2020-2021 academic year, around 6% took at least some of their classes online.
Out of the 2 schools in Oklahoma that were part of this year’s ranking, Oklahoma State University - Oklahoma City landed the # 2 spot on the list. OSU-OKC is a public institution located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. The school has a small population, and it awarded 60 basic certificates in 2021-2022.
Students from Oklahoma who attend OSU-OKC full time pay an average of $3,779 in tuition and fees. Out-of-state students pay an average of $9,564. Of those students who received their degree, 62% were women.
During the 2020-2021 year, about 88% of the undergraduates at the school took at least one online course.
